Как умножить в Excel на строку: полное руководство

Необходимость умножить столбец чисел на значения из одной конкретной строки часто приводит к ошибке смещения ссылок, когда при копировании формулы программа начинает сдвигать диапазон вниз. Это происходит потому, что по умолчанию Excel использует относительную адресацию, меняя координаты ячеек в зависимости от направления перемещения формулы. Чтобы избежать ручного исправления каждой ячейки, нужно принудительно зафиксировать адрес строки-множителя, заблокировав изменение её числового индекса при копировании.

Подобная задача типична для финансового моделирования, где коэффициенты пересчета или курсы валют расположены горизонтально, а исходные данные — вертикально. Правильное использование абсолютных и смешанных ссылок позволяет создать универсальный шаблон, который работает автоматически. Понимание принципа работы символа доллара в адресе ячейки является ключевым навыком для эффективной работы с электронными таблицами.

Принцип работы ссылок при копировании формул

В основе проблемы лежит механизм относительной адресации, который заложен в Microsoft Excel по умолчанию. Когда вы создаете формулу, например, умножая ячейку A2 на B2, программа «запоминает» не сами ячейки, а их относительное положение. Если вы скопируете эту формулу вниз, Excel сдвинет обе ссылки на одну строку ниже, что приведет к умножению на пустую ячейку или неверное значение.

Для решения этой задачи существует понятие абсолютной ссылки. Закрепив адрес, вы сообщаете программе, что при копировании формулы в другую часть листа координаты определенной ячейки меняться не должны. Это особенно актуально, когда нужно умножить на строку, оставляя саму строку-множитель неизменной для всех вычислений.

Существует три типа ссылок, которые важно различать при построении сложных вычислений:

  • 🔹 Относительная ссылка (A1) — меняется и столбец, и строка при копировании.
  • 🔹 Абсолютная ссылка ($A$1) — полностью фиксирует ячейку, она не меняется ни по вертикали, ни по горизонтали.
  • 🔹 Смешанная ссылка ($A1 или A$1) — фиксирует либо только столбец, либо только строку, что и требуется в нашем случае.

Использование правильного типа ссылки экономит время и исключает человеческий фактор. Вместо того чтобы вручную вписывать константу в каждую ячейку, вы создаете одну грамотную формулу.

Синтаксис закрепления строки в формуле

Ключевым элементом фиксации является символ доллара $. Он выступает в роли якоря, который «прибивает» следующую за ним часть адреса. Если вам нужно умножить данные на значения из строки, например, из ячейки B1, и растянуть формулу вниз, вам необходимо зафиксировать цифру в адресе.

Правильная запись такой ссылки будет выглядеть как B$1. Здесь буква столбца может меняться (если вы будете копировать формулу вправо), но номер строки останется жестко заданным. Это и есть смешанная ссылка, необходимая для умножения на строку.

⚠️ Внимание: Если вы просто напишете $B1, то при копировании формулы вниз номер строки изменится (станет $B2, $B3), и вы потеряете связь с исходным множителем. Доллар должен стоять именно перед цифрой.

Для быстрой установки знака долара можно использовать горячую клавишу F4. Выделите адрес ячейки в строке формул и нажмите эту кнопку несколько раз, пока не добьетесь нужного вида ссылки. Цикл переключения выглядит так: A1 → $A$1 → A$1 → $A1 → A1.

Пошаговая инструкция: умножение столбца на строку

Рассмотрим практический пример. Допустим, у вас есть столбец с количеством товара (A2:A10) и одна строка с ценами или коэффициентами (B1). Вам нужно получить итоговую сумму для каждой позиции, умножив количество на значение из B1.

Сначала встаньте в первую ячейку результата, например, C2. Начните вводить формулу умножения, используя знак звездочки. Выберите ячейку с количеством (A2), поставьте знак умножения и выберите ячейку-множитель из строки (B1).

☑️ Чек-лист создания формулы

Выполнено: 0 / 1

Теперь самое важное: прежде чем нажать Enter, проверьте адрес ячейки-множителя. Он должен выглядеть как B$1. Если доллара нет, поставьте его вручную или нажмите F4. После этого формула готова к тиражированию.

Захватите правый нижний угол ячейки с формулой (маркер заполнения) и потяните вниз до конца таблицы. Вы увидите, что ссылка на строку B$1 не изменилась, а ссылка на столбец A2 сместилась на A3, A4 и так далее, как и требовалось.

Использование именованных диапазонов для удобства

Работать с адресами ячеек бывает неудобно, особенно если таблица большая. Excel позволяет присваивать ячейкам понятные имена. Это упрощает чтение формул и делает их более устойчивыми к изменениям структуры таблицы.

Выделите ячейку или диапазон строки, на которую будете умножать. В поле имени (слева от строки формул, где обычно написан адрес, например, B1) введите название, например, Koef или PriceRow, и нажмите Enter. Теперь в формуле вместо B$1 можно использовать это имя.

При использовании имен Excel автоматически создает абсолютную ссылку. Формула будет выглядеть как =A2*Koef. При копировании такой формулы имя Koef всегда будет указывать на одну и ту же ячейку или диапазон, что исключает ошибки смещения.

Этот метод особенно полезен, если вы планируете передавать файл другим сотрудникам. Читаемость формулы =Количество*Курс_доллара значительно выше, чем =A2*$B$1.

Как переименовать диапазон

Выделите ячейку:В поле имени (слева от строки формул) введите текст без пробелов:Нажмите Enter:Готово, имя сохранено в диспетчере имен

Сравнение методов закрепления ссылок

Для лучшего понимания различий между типами ссылок при умножении на строку, рассмотрим сравнительную таблицу. Она поможет выбрать правильный подход в зависимости от вашей задачи.

Тип ссылки Пример записи Поведение при копировании вниз Поведение при копировании вправо
Относительная B1 Изменяется (B2, B3...) Изменяется (C1, D1...)
Абсолютная $B$1 Не изменяется Не изменяется
Смешанная (фикс строки) B$1 Не изменяется Изменяется (C$1, D$1...)
Смешанная (фикс столбца) $B1 Изменяется ($B2, $B3...) Не изменяется

Как видно из таблицы, для задачи «умножить на строку» при протягивании вниз идеально подходит вариант B$1. Он позволяет строке-множителю «плавать» по горизонтали, если вы решите скопировать формулу в соседний столбец, но жестко держит вертикаль.

Типичные ошибки и способы их устранения

Даже опытные пользователи иногда допускают ошибки при работе со ссылками. Самая распространенная из них — забывчивость при установке знака доллара. В результате получается формула, которая работает только в первой ячейке, а дальше выдает нули или неверные значения.

Еще одна частая ошибка — использование жесткой абсолютной ссылки $B$1 там, где нужна гибкость. Если вы планируете копировать таблицу не только вниз, но и вправо, жесткая фиксация может помешать корректному расчету в новых столбцах. В таких случаях лучше использовать смешанный тип.

⚠️ Внимание: При копировании формул через буфер обмена (Ctrl+C, Ctrl+V) поведение ссылок сохраняется. Однако при перемещении ячеек (Cut/Paste) ссылки могут повести себя неожиданно, если они не абсолютные. Будьте осторожны.

Проверяйте формулы в режиме отображения формул. Нажмите сочетание клавиш Ctrl+~ (тильда/ё), чтобы увидеть все формулы на листе. Это поможет визуально отследить, правильно ли зафиксированы строки во всем диапазоне.

Расширенные возможности: умножение матриц

Если задача стоит сложнее и нужно умножить целый массив данных на строку коэффициентов, создавая матрицу результатов, принцип остается тем же. Вам потребуется создать «сетку» формул, где по вертикали будет меняться ссылка на строки данных, а по горизонтали — ссылка на столбцы множителей.

В этом случае в одной формуле будут участвовать две смешанные ссылки. Например, $A2*B$1. Здесь $A2 фиксирует столбец исходных данных, позволяя тянуть формулу вправо, а B$1 фиксирует строку множителей, позволяя тянуть формулу вниз. В результате получается полная таблица пересчета.

📊 Какой метод фиксации вы используете чаще?
Ручное добавление $:Клавиша F4:Именованные диапазоны:Не использую, делаю вручную

Освоив эту технику, вы сможете создавать сложные финансовые модели и калькуляторы, где изменение одного коэффициента в строке заголовка будет мгновенно пересчитывать всю таблицу.

Для автоматизации больших объемов вычислений также можно использовать функцию ПРОИЗВЕД в сочетании с массивами, но базовое понимание ссылок необходимо в любом случае. Это фундамент, на котором строится вся логика Excel.

Почему при копировании формулы сбивается строка?

Это стандартное поведение Excel, называемое относительной адресацией. Программа считает, что вы хотите сохранить логическую связь между ячейками (например, «умножить текущую строку на строку над ней»). Чтобы отменить это поведение, нужно явно указать на фиксацию адреса.

Можно ли закрепить сразу несколько строк?

В одной ячейке нельзя закрепить «диапазон строк» как единое целое без использования функций массива. Обычно умножают на одну конкретную ячейку-множитель. Если нужно умножить на сумму нескольких строк, сначала вычислите их сумму в отдельной ячейке и закрепите уже её.

Как быстро убрать все знаки доллара?

Выделите ячейку с формулой, нажмите F4 несколько раз, пока ссылка не станет относительной (без $). Для массового удаления в большом файле можно использовать макросы или функцию «Найти и заменить», где в поле «Найти» нужно ввести $, а поле «Заменить на» оставить пустым.